Jnode

Den aktuelle version af siden er endnu ikke blevet gennemgået af erfarne bidragydere og kan afvige væsentligt fra den version , der blev gennemgået den 5. juni 2015; checks kræver 4 redigeringer .
jnode
Udvikler JNode projekt
nyeste version 0.2.9 (25. november 2013)
Kernel type Nanokernel / virtuel maskine
Licens GNU Lesser General Public License
Stat i at udvikle
Internet side www.jnode.org

JNode ( Java N ew O perating System Design E effort ) er et gratis operativsystem skrevet næsten udelukkende i Java (med undtagelse af en del af koden skrevet i assembler  - den såkaldte mikrokerne ).

Ewout Prangsma (grundlæggeren af ​​projektet) startede det første forsøg på et Java OS i 1995 med Java Bootable System (JBS). Forfatteren var utilfreds med mængden af ​​C og assembler-kode påkrævet. Han begyndte arbejdet på et nyt JBS-system, til sidst kaldet JNode. I 2003 blev version 3 af systemet præsenteret, og alle kunne være med i udviklingen.

I øjeblikket understøtter systemet ext2 , FAT , NTFS og ISO 9660 filsystemer og TCP / IP netværksprotokollen , har en grafisk brugergrænseflade og understøtter USB periferiudstyr. JNode kan startes fra en cd eller køre i en virtuel maskine .

Operativsystemet distribueres frit under LGPL -licensen . Kildekoderne er tilgængelige i git-lageret . JNode bruger det gratis Java-bibliotek GNU Classpath .

Se også

Links